Quiet room, top floor, Marleth Building: facilities staff should check the room each morning for left items, reset the lighting dimmer, and confirm the white-noise unit is running. The door remains locked at all times; do not prop it open. Admit authorised staff using the access code listed below.

door code, hahag-tagef: bdg-OAWSKZ-89993088

### Config Hot-Reload

The Tarnwell scheduler watches its config file and applies changes without restart. Reloads are debounced, validated against the schema, and rolled back automatically on parse failure — you'll see a `reload_rejected` log line rather than a crash. If a bad reload loops, the watcher backs off before retrying. On-call should rarely need to intervene. The timing constants currently in effect are:

tuning constants:
BUDGETS = {
    "rusix": 478,
    "caswyn": 617,
    "feneth": 1022,
}

## Ticket: Config drift — ScanBridge barcode integration

The warehouse scanners at the Norfell site are rejecting intermittently. Root cause: the ScanBridge sidecar on two handheld gateways drifted from the fleet baseline — someone hand-edited timeout and symbology settings months ago and the change never landed in the repo. Task: reconcile all gateways against the baseline, then enable drift alerts. For reference, the baseline values every node should match are as follows.

config for yahof-tajop:
zorath:
  pin: 7493
  metrics_host: metrics.zorath.tolvaqsys.internal
  tenant: praiel
  seal: seal_fd9cd4f1

Transport note — antique clock repair. The longcase clock from the Pellworth boardroom goes to Hargrove Horology for movement repair. Pendulum and weights packed separately, clearly labelled. Crate upright at all times; no stacking. Insurance rider already filed with facilities. Hargrove receives deliveries weekdays before four. Collection is Tuesday. The courier hand-over instruction follows on the next line.

courier memo of bawef-kaguf: the briion quenox courier leaves the tamdor aldius joreth belion julir joreth wenix pelath ledger at gate 7145 under passcode 571533